Molding is the process of giving the sanitaryware its basic shape. There are two primary methods:
After molding, the product is carefully removed from the mold and allowed to dry to a leather-hard state. This prevents cracks or deformation during firing.
Before firing, the molded sanitaryware must be dried to remove excess moisture. Drying methods include:
Proper drying is critical to prevent cracking or warping during high-temperature firing.
The first firing, known as bisque firing, strengthens the ceramic body.
Bisque firing prepares the sanitaryware for glazing, ensuring that the glaze adheres properly.
Glazing gives sanitaryware its smooth, shiny surface and protects it from stains and bacteria.
Glazing not only improves aesthetics but also enhances hygiene and ease of maintenance.
After applying the glaze, the sanitaryware undergoes a second firing called glaze firing or vitrification:
This step is essential for producing sanitaryware that is durable, hygienic, and visually appealing.
